    Tripoli, Libya – (African Boulevard News) – In a heart-wrenching turn of events, migrants who were rescued off the coast of Libya on Friday have begun to share their harrowing ordeal. The survivors recounted tales of despair, fear, and hopelessness as they embarked on their perilous journey in search of a better life.

    Many of the migrants, hailing from various countries in Africa, spoke of the dire circumstances that forced them to undertake the treacherous journey across the Mediterranean. Economic hardships, political instability, and the lack of opportunities in their home countries were common themes among their stories. These individuals risked their lives, leaving everything behind, in the hopes of finding safety and prosperity in Europe.

    Upon their rescue by humanitarian organizations, the migrants were provided with immediate medical attention. “We do a scan, medical scan and this is our priority to see the basic needs of course, and to make people more comfortable. Plus, we start making the trust line with the people, listening to their stories,” said one of the aid workers, underscoring the importance of ensuring the well-being and mental health of the survivors.

    Among the rescued migrants is 26-year-old Aisha, who fled her war-torn homeland in search of a better life for herself and her two young children. “We suffered so much during the journey. The boat was overcrowded, and we had very limited supplies. Many people fell ill, and some even died before we were rescued,” she shared, tears welling up in her eyes.

    Another survivor, Mohammed, spoke of the constant fear that engulfed him throughout the journey. “There were moments when we thought we would never make it. We faced rough seas, hunger, and the constant fear of being discovered by authorities,” he said. Mohammed’s story echoes the experiences of countless migrants who risk everything in the pursuit of a brighter future.

    International organizations, such as the International Organization for Migration (IOM) and the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R), have been working tirelessly to address the issue of irregular migration and provide support to those in need. However, the scale of the problem remains immense, with thousands of people attempting the treacherous crossing each year.

    The testimonies of these rescued migrants serve as a powerful reminder of the urgent need for comprehensive and coordinated efforts to address the root causes of irregular migration. Solutions must encompass factors such as conflict resolution, poverty alleviation, and improved governance in the migrants’ countries of origin.

    As the international community grapples with this complex issue, it is crucial to remember that behind the statistics and headlines are individuals in desperate situations. The voices of these survivors remind us of the duty we have to protect and assist those who are most vulnerable. The journey may be perilous, but the determination and resilience of these migrants should serve as a clarion call for action to address the underlying challenges that force them to leave their homes in search of a better future.
